Transaction 96954986cfdedc94a6867ed5cc0530f81a611e2dcccd6e7fd64bfe38f7ca50e6

1 Input
2 Outputs
  • 96954986cfdedc94a6867ed5cc0530f81a611e2dcccd6e7fd64bfe38f7ca50e6:0
  • value  1327206
    address  1AGhqjbeyUTh3qaVTE7QzHqewuboE7sCeY
  • 96954986cfdedc94a6867ed5cc0530f81a611e2dcccd6e7fd64bfe38f7ca50e6:1
  • value  1659796
    address  3HqRvpFhGc1XekVHqq9fn9kaZAzWarr7Ec